    Trying to get an idea of how some 3.08 gears are going to pull with a Mdrive and a 445hp in a Mack truck.

    This will be a road truck grossing close to 80k most times. Max speed of 70mph. Pulling tank trailers most of the time.

    Current truck has Cummins 450hp with 13 speed and 3.36 gears. It doesn't pull very hard.

    Man running a Mack in the logging woods has a 505hp Mdrive and 3.56 gears. Says he is running in Eco mode and it pulls plenty hard. They usually gross 85k or little more depending how close to the mill they are.

    Have driven a Mack with 445hp and 13 speed not sure on rear gears, they were low cause 70mph is like 1700rpm. It pulled very well.

    I just don't want to get another truck and it not pull better than the one I currently have.

    3.36:1 gears will pull worlds better than 3.08:1 gears ever could. For a freighthauler sticking with 80k GVW, ideal would be 500 hp, and 3.55:1 gears out back

    i have a 2020 Mack MP-8 445C 12 spd M drive with 3:11 rears @1400 rpm
    i'm doing 68 just over 7 MPG, with summer fuel
